We found that the optical vortex could fabricate anano-scaled metal needle (nano-needle). Opticalvortices, having a helical (twisted) wavefront owing toa phase singularity, carry an angular momentum. Theangular momentum of the optical vortices istransferred to the melted (or vaporized) metal duringablation process, resulting in the formation of thenano-needle. The tip curvature of the nano-needle witha height of 8.4 ?m was measured to be <50nm,corresponding to less than one-twentieth of the laserwavelength (1064nm). We also demonstrated thefabrication of a two-dimensional 5 × 5 nanoneedlearray. The direction of the nano-needle could be alsocontrolled by changing an incident angle of the opticalvortex onto the metal target.
